The cheongsam tassel hairpin, also known as a flowery hairpin, is a decorative accessory that originated in the late 19th century. It is not just a simple accessory; it is a symbol of Cultural heritage and traditional craftsmanship. Each hairpin is meticulously crafted, often featuring intricate designs and vibrant colors that complement the beauty of the cheongsam.
The tassel on the hairpin is usually made of silk or other delicate materials and is often adorned with beads, sequins, or other embellishments. These tassels sway gracefully with every movement, adding a touch of elegance and movement to the wearer's hair. The design of the hairpin itself is often influenced by traditional Chinese culture, featuring elements such as flowers, birds, or traditional patterns that symbolize good luck and prosperity.
